Why is Gen Z so obsessed with skincare?

Gen Z’s obsession with skincare is driven by a combination of social media influence, a focus on self-care, and an increasing awareness of skin health. This generation values authenticity and transparency, often seeking products that align with their ethical values and lifestyle choices.

What Drives Gen Z’s Skincare Obsession?

The Role of Social Media

Social media plat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and YouTube play a significant role in shaping Gen Z’s skincare habits. Influencers and dermatologists share tips, routines, and product reviews, making skincare more accessible and relatable. This generation is exposed to a wide range of content that emphasizes the importance of maintaining healthy skin.

  • Influencer Impact: Influencers often share personal skincare journeys, which resonate with Gen Z’s desire for authenticity.
  • Viral Trends: Skincare challenges and trends quickly gain traction, encouraging experimentation with new products and routines.

Emphasis on Self-Care and Wellness

For Gen Z, skincare is more than just a routine; it’s a form of self-care and a way to prioritize mental health. The act of taking care of one’s skin can be a calming ritual, offering a moment of tranquility in a fast-paced world.

  • Mental Health Connection: Skincare routines are seen as a way to reduce stress and promote mindfulness.
  • Holistic Wellness: There’s a growing interest in how skincare fits into overall wellness, including diet and lifestyle choices.

Ethical and Sustainable Choices

Gen Z is known for its commitment to sustainability and ethical consumption. This generation prefers brands that offer transparency about their ingredients and production processes.

  • Clean Beauty: Products labeled as "clean" or "natural" are particularly appealing.
  • Cruelty-Free and Vegan: Many Gen Z consumers prioritize products that are cruelty-free and vegan.

What Skincare Products Are Popular Among Gen Z?

Key Product Categories

Gen Z tends to favor specific types of skincare products that align with their values and skin concerns.

  • Moisturizers and Sunscreens: Essential for maintaining hydration and protection against UV damage.
  • Serums and Treatments: Targeted solutions for acne, hyperpigmentation, and other skin issues.
  • Face Masks: Popular for their quick results and Instagram-worthy appeal.
Product Type Popular Brands Key Features
Moisturizers CeraVe, Neutrogena Hydration, non-comedogenic
Sunscreens Supergoop!, La Roche-Posay Broad-spectrum, SPF 30+
Serums The Ordinary, Glossier Targeted treatments, affordable
Face Masks Dr. Jart+, Origins Quick results, diverse options

Ingredients to Watch

Gen Z is knowledgeable about skincare ingredients and often seeks out products with specific benefits.

  • Hyaluronic Acid: Known for its hydrating properties.
  • Niacinamide: Helps with acne and inflammation.
  • Retinoids: Popular for anti-aging and skin renewal.

How Does Gen Z’s Approach Differ from Other Generations?

Authenticity and Transparency

Unlike previous generations, Gen Z demands transparency from brands. They prefer companies that are open about their ingredient lists and manufacturing processes.

  • Ingredient Transparency: Gen Z often researches ingredients and their benefits before purchasing.
  • Brand Authenticity: They value brands that share their values and communicate openly with consumers.

Digital Natives and Online Shopping

Growing up in the digital age, Gen Z is comfortable with online shopping and often discovers new products through social media and online reviews.

  • E-commerce Preference: Many Gen Z consumers prefer to shop online, valuing convenience and variety.
  • Peer Reviews: They rely heavily on reviews and recommendations from peers and influencers.

Why is skincare important for Gen Z?

Skincare is important for Gen Z because it is a form of self-expression and self-care. It allows them to address specific skin concerns while promoting overall wellness. Additionally, skincare routines can serve as a stress-relief activity, contributing to mental health.

What are the top skincare concerns for Gen Z?

The top skincare concerns for Gen Z include acne, oily skin, and sensitivity. They often seek products that address these issues while being gentle and effective. Gen Z also prioritizes sun protection to prevent premature aging.

How does Gen Z influence skincare trends?

Gen Z influences skincare trends through social media platforms, where they share their experiences and preferences. Their demand for ethical and sustainable products has pushed brands to innovate and be more transparent.

What is "clean beauty," and why does Gen Z prefer it?

"Clean beauty" refers to products made without harmful ingredients, often with a focus on natural and sustainable components. Gen Z prefers clean beauty because it aligns with their values of health, safety, and environmental responsibility.

How can brands connect with Gen Z consumers?

Brands can connect with Gen Z by being authentic, transparent, and socially responsible. Engaging with them on social media, providing detailed product information, and supporting social causes can also help build trust and loyalty.
